On the vanishing viscosity limit for 3D axisymmetric flows without swirl

Abstract
We study the vanishing viscosity limit for the three-dimensional incompressible Navier-Stokes equations in terms of the relative vorticity in the setting of axisymmetric velocity fields without swirl. We show that the weak convergence of relative vorticity to a renormalized solution of the Euler equations, established by Nobili and Seis, can be upgraded to strong convergence.
